Chapter 31: To Impress Her

Beast Boy spent the rest of the day getting ready for his date. He did everything on the list of advice Cyborg had given him. Nothing went unplanned as part of his date with Raven. he bought flowers, which was a simple bouquet of blue flowers. He got her another stuffed animal, a giant cow, which was very similar to the chicken he had won for her. He bought her a box of chocolates, dark chocolate. He even bought her an obsidian gem stone ring.

He took a shower, a long shower, and used lots of soap. He usually wasn't big on hygiene, but Cyborg suggested it, and he wanted to impress Raven. He put on a purple shirt, and a black, button-up, long sleeve shirt. He put on some black dress pants, and black dress shoes. He even put on some chalone. Once he was ready, he gathered up all his gifts, and headed for Raven's room.

He hadn't seen or spoken to her since he asked her out, so he figured she had stayed in there since earlier that day. He carried the gifts, the cow and flowers in one arm, the chocolates and jewelry box in his other arm, to her door. He then paused, wondering how he was going to knock. Then before he could attempt it, he dropped everything. He let out a groan, scrambling to pick everything up. Then the door slid open, and Raven stood there in her usual uniform.

"What are you doing?" She asked. He looked up at the sound of her voice, now staring into her violet eyes, her face not hidden by her hood. He grinned, and chuckled nervously before scrambling to his feet, with the gifts in his arms.

"Uh, th--they're f--for you." He said, nervously, handing her the flowers first. She then took them gently, and looked at the bouquet. "I would have gotten roses, but the flower shop was apparently out of them."  He said. He then saw Raven move the flowers over to a vase on her dresser with her powers. He smiled. Then he held up the chocolates. She took them.

"Dark chocolate?" She asked, looking at the box.

"I wasn't sure what kind you liked, and I thought dark would be a safe bet." He said. The box was encased in dark energy, and moved over beside the flowers. He then held up the jewelry box. She took it, and opened it.

"A ring?" She asked.

"I would have gotten something better, like diamonds, but I didn't have enough money." He explained. He then saw her move the ring over to the dresser as well. He smiled. She apparently was accepting the gifts, since she was keeping them in her room. Either that, or she simply wanted to put it away for now. He then held up the giant cow. She took it.

"A giant cow?" she asked, slightly less amused.

"Remember that chicken I won for you? Well, this is just the cow version. Look, if you don't like the gifts, you can return them, or get rid of them, or whatever. I know they're stupid, but I wanted to get you something, but I wasn't sure what you would like, and I didn't even have that much money, and--" He rambled on, until she held up her hand. He was quiet a moment as she moved the cow into her room, leaning it up against her dresser. She then looked back at Beast Boy.

"Well? Are we going to go out, or would you rather stand here all night?" She said, plainly. She showed no emotion as usual, but she wasn't being cold, and she wasn't refusing his gifts or saying no to the date.

Her response caused him to jump for joy and shout with glee. She was going to go out with him, and she accepted his presents to an extent, at least. That alone made him ecstatic. He danced around until he tripped over his own feet, falling flat on his face.

Raven forced herself to hold back a small laugh, but found herself releasing a small smile and a bit of a blush. She then helped him to his feet. He then leaned against the wall, with Raven at the opposite end, by her door.

"Thanks." He smiled, blushing.

"No problem. Of course, you might not have fallen in the first place if you weren't dancing around like an idiot." She said, but it seemed to be more of a tease than an insult. After all, a slight smile could still be seen, but the blush was gone for the most part. "And I don't think those shoes helped any." She added. He looked a bit confused.

"You don't like them? I mean, they're uncomfortable, but I wore all this to look nice, not for the comfort." He said.

"Well, you do look...... different..." She said, averting her eyes slightly, as if struggling with a compliment. "You.... smell different, too...." She added. She had noticed the strong smell of the chalone since his arrival.

"Is different....... good....?" he asked, nervously. He was hoping to impress her, and if she didn't like the changes, then all was for nothing. She looked at him, smiling slightly still.

"It's an improvement. At least you have some sense of hygiene." She remarked. He smiled, seeing as how she was still smiling. "So, are we going out, or what?" She asked. He stood up straight and nodded with a smile.

"Yeah, we're going out, if you want to." He said, slightly nervous, blushing a bit.

"Beast Boy, if I was refusing to go out, you'd know." She reassured him, causing him to smile. Out of excitement, he rushed down the hallway, eager to start the date. Raven shook her head with a sigh, blushing ever so slightly.
